一种自动链接高清节目的系统及方法

文档序号:7760891阅读:201来源:国知局
专利名称:一种自动链接高清节目的系统及方法
技术领域
本发明属于多媒体技术领域,尤其涉及一种自动链接高清节目的系统及方法。
背景技术
目前数字电视同时传输标清信号(5761)和高清信号(720P以上)时,标清信号节目和高清信号节目会有重复播出的情况。用户在观看标清节目时,无法获知该节目是否在高清频道正在播放或者即将播出。且由于频道数目众多,用户如果手动切换频道查看节目极为费时,影响观看。

发明内容
本发明的目的在于提供一种基于自动链接高清节目的系统及方法,旨在解决现有技术中存在的用户在观看标清节目时,无法获知是否有同样的节目在高清频道正在播放或者即将播出的问题。本发明是这样实现的,一种自动链接高清节目的系统,包括遥控信号接收单元、解码器、微处理器、存储器和显示单元,所述遥控信号接收单元用于接收用户输入的链接高清节目的命令,所述解码器用于从传输流中解析出节目专用信息和服务信息传输给微处理器,所述微处理器判断当前频道是否为高清频道,如果是高清频道,则反馈给显示单元告知用户当前为高清频道,如果不是高清频道,则获取当前频道的事件信息表,得到当前节目的节目名称,并获取存储器中存储的高清频道的当前事件信息表信息,比较当期节目的事件信息表信息与存储器中存储的高清频道的当前事件信息表信息,如果一致,则将结果反馈给显示单元,提示用户切换。本发明的技术方案还包括所述当期节目的事件信息表信息与存储器中存储的高清频道的当前事件信息表信息一致时,告知用户告高清频道号和频道名称。本发明的技术方案还包括所述当期节目的事件信息表信息与存储器中存储的高清频道的当前事件信息表信息不一致,微处理器逐一比较高清频道的事件信息表表中其他的节目的开始时间大于存储器中标清节目当前节目的开始时间加上持续播放后的时间是否有相同或者相近节目名称的节目,如果有,则反馈给显示单元,告知用户该高清频道的频道号和频道名称,以及节目的开始时间。本发明的技术方案还包括所述微处判断出高清频道的事件信息表表中其他的节目的开始时间大于存储器中标清节目当前节目的开始时间加上持续播放后的时间没有相同或者相近节目名称的节目,告知用户高清频道中没有相同的节目。本发明的技术方案还包括所述显示单元以屏幕菜单式调节方式告知用户高清频道中没有相同的节目。本发明采取的另一技术方案为一种自动链接高清节目的方法,包括步骤a 用户激活高清节目链接功能;步骤b 接收高清节目链接码,读取频道列表中的当前频道信息,判断当前频道是否是高清频道,如果是高清频道,则告知用户当前为高清频道,如果不是高清频道执行步骤 c ;步骤c 获取频道列表中已存储的所有高清频道的当前节目名称,与当前节目名称进行比较,如果有相同或者相近节目名称,则告知用户高清频道有相同或相近节目,提示用户进行链接切换频道。本发明的技术方案还包括所述步骤b还包括获取当前节目的服务ID,通过业务描述表获取到当前频道的服务类型。本发明的技术方案还包括所述步骤c还包括如果有相同或者相近节目名称,逐一比较高清频道的事件信息表中其他的节目的开始时间大于存储器中标清节目当前节目的开始时间加上持续播放后的时间,是否有相同或者相近节目名称,如果有,则反馈给显示单元,告知用户该高清频道的频道号和频道名称,以及节目的开始时间,如果没有,则告知用户高清频道中没有相同的节目。本发明的技术方案还包括在所述步骤c中,以屏幕菜单式调节方式告知用户高清频道中没有相同或相近的节目。本发明的技术方案具有如下优点或有益效果本发明自动链接高清节目的系统及方法在用户观看标清节目时,判断高清频道有相同或者相近的节目,如果有,则提醒用户切换到高清频道观看高清节目,能使用户能够在第一时间观看到高清节目,不耽误用户观看节目,同时节省了用户的时间。


图1是本发明自动链接高清节目的系统的结构示意图;图2是本发明自动链接高清节目的方法的流程图。
具体实施例方式为了使本发明的目的、技术方案及优点更加清楚明白,以下结合附图及实施例,对本发明进行进一步详细说明。应当理解,此处所描述的具体实施例仅仅用以解释本发明,并不用于限定本发明。请参阅图1,是本发明自动链接高清节目的系统的结构示意图。本发明自动链接高清节目的系统包括遥控信号接收单元、微处理器(MCU)、解码器、存储器和显示单元。解码器用于从传输流(Transport Mream,TS流)中解析出节目专用信息/服务 /[言;窗、(PSI/SI, Program specific information/Service Information)传输给微处 器,以便微处理器捕获节目映射表(PMT表,Program map Table,节目映射表)和事件信息表(EIT表,Event Information Table)。其中,解码器解析出的PSI/SI信息用表传输,服务信息表定义了 9个表,包括事件信息表(EIT,Event Information Table)和业务描述表(SDT,Service Description Table)等。节目专用信息定义了节目群丛表 (PAT, ProgramAssociation Table)(PMT, Program Map Table) > N^ff NIT (NIT, Network Information Table)、条件访问表(CAT, Conditional Access Table) 等。遥控信号接收单元用于接收用户输入的链接高清节目的命令,并将遥控码传输到微处理器。微处理器用于接收遥控信号接收单元输入的链接高清节目的命令,并将解码器解析出的频道列表信息、节目的名称和节目简介等存储到存储器中。微处理器判断当前节目是否为高清节目,如果不是高清节目则获取当期节目的EIT信息,并获取已存储的高清频道的当前EIT信息,两者进行比较,如果当期节目的EIT信息与存储器中存储的高清频道的当前EIT信息一致,则将结果反馈给显示单元,提示用户切换。如果当期节目的EIT信息与存储器中存储的高清频道的当前EIT信息不一致,则继续比较已存储的高清频道的其他EIT 信息,如果当期节目的EIT信息与存储器中存储的高清频道的其他EIT信息一致,则反馈给显示单元,告知用户在具体的时间日期高清频道会播放该节目。如果当期节目的EIT信息与存储器中存储的高清频道的其他EIT信息均不一致,则通过显示单元告知用户暂时没有相同的高清节目播出。显示单元用来显示链接高清节目结果,如有高清节目则提示用户切换。 请参阅图2,是本发明自动链接高清节目的方法的流程图。本发明自动链接高清节目的方法包括以下步骤步骤10 激活高清节目链接功能;步骤20 遥控信号接收单元收到高清节目链接码,微处理器读取频道表中的当前频道信息,获取当前节目的服务ID (Service ID),通过业务描述表(SDT表)获取到当前频道的服务类型(Service type),判断当前频道是否为高清频道,如果是高清频道,则进入步骤30,否则进入步骤40 ;其中,在步骤20中,如果服务类型(Service type) % 0x19 (HD Video)则认为当前为高清频道,进入步骤30,如果krvice type为0x01,则认为当前频道为Mpeg2标清节目,进入步骤40。步骤30 反馈给显示单元告知用户当前为高清频道,无需进行高清链接操作,流程结束,;步骤40 获取当前频道的事件信息表,判断节目的运行状态(Rimningjtatus) 是否处于运行状态(0x04),如果是运行状态,则该节目为当前节目,获取其aiort_Event_ descriptor获得当前节目的节目名称(Event_Name),并连同该节目的开始时间(Mart_ time)和持续时间(duration)值存入存储器;步骤50 微处理器逐一读取频道列表中的高清频道,逐一获取其EIT表中 Running_status 为 0x04 ( ^hT '^f' )白勺巨,1 Short_Event_descritpor
节目名称,与存储器中标清频道的节目名称进行比较,如果节目名称相同或者相近,则进入步骤60,否则进入步骤70 ;步骤60 反馈给显示单元,告知用户高清频道有相同或相近节目,提示用户进行链接切换频道,并告知用户告高清频道号和频道名称;步骤70 微处理器逐一比较高清频道的EIT表中Rurmingjtatus为其他(非 0x04)的节目的开始时间大于存储器中标清节目当前节目的开始时间加上持续播放 (Start_time+duration)后的时间,是否有相同或者相近节目名称的Event,即名称一致且播出时间晚于当前节目的节目,如果有,进入步骤80,否则进入步骤90 ;步骤80 反馈给显示单元,告知用户该高清频道的频道号和频道名称,以及节目的开始时间6tart_time);步骤90 以OSD(屏幕菜单式调节方式)告知用户高清频道中没有相同或相近的节目。 以上所述仅为本发明的较佳实施例而已,并不用以限制本发明,凡在本发明的精神和原则之内所作的任何修改、等同替换和改进等,均应包含在本发明的保护范围之内。
权利要求
1.一种自动链接高清节目的系统,其特征在于,包括遥控信号接收单元、解码器、微处理器、存储器和显示单元,所述遥控信号接收单元用于接收用户输入的链接高清节目的命令,所述解码器用于从传输流中解析出节目专用信息和服务信息传输给微处理器,所述微处理器判断当前频道是否为高清频道,如果是高清频道,则反馈给显示单元告知用户当前为高清频道,如果不是高清频道,则获取当前频道的事件信息表,得到当前节目的节目名称,并获取存储器中存储的高清频道的当前事件信息表信息,比较当期节目的事件信息表信息与存储器中存储的高清频道的当前事件信息表信息,如果一致,则将结果反馈给显示单元,提示用户切换。
2.根据权利要求1所述的自动链接高清节目的系统,其特征在于,所述当期节目的事件信息表信息与存储器中存储的高清频道的当前事件信息表信息一致时,通过显示单元告知用户告高清频道号和频道名称。
3.根据权利要求1或2所述的自动链接高清节目的系统,其特征在于,所述当期节目的事件信息表信息与存储器中存储的高清频道的当前事件信息表信息不一致,微处理器逐一比较高清频道的事件信息表表中其他的节目的开始时间大于存储器中当前标清节目的开始时间加上持续播放后的时间是否有相同或者相近节目名称的节目,如果有,则反馈给显示单元,告知用户该高清频道的频道号、频道名称以及节目的开始时间。
4.根据权利要求3所述的自动链接高清节目的系统,其特征在于,所述微处理器判断出高清频道的事件信息表表中其他的节目的开始时间大于存储器中当前标清节目的开始时间加上持续播放后的时间没有相同或者相近节目名称的节目,告知用户高清频道中没有相同的节目。
5.根据权利要求4所述的自动链接高清节目的系统,其特征在于,所述显示单元以屏幕菜单式调节方式告知用户高清频道中没有相同的节目。
6.一种自动链接高清节目的方法,包括步骤a 用户激活高清节目链接功能;步骤b:接收高清节目链接码,读取频道列表中的当前频道信息,判断当前频道是否是高清频道,如果是高清频道,则告知用户当前为高清频道,如果不是高清频道,则执行步骤 c ;步骤C 获取频道列表中已存储的所有高清频道的当前节目名称,与当前标清节目名称进行比较,如果有相同或者相近节目名称,则告知用户高清频道有相同或相近节目,提示用户进行链接切换频道。
7.根据权利要求6所述的自动链接高清节目的方法,其特征在于,所述步骤b还包括 获取当前节目的服务ID,通过业务描述表获取到当前频道的服务类型。
8.根据权利要求6或7所述的自动链接高清节目的方法,其特征在于,所述步骤c还包括如果没有相同或者相近节目名称,逐一比较高清频道的事件信息表中其他的节目的开始时间大于存储器中当前标清节目的开始时间加上持续播放后的时间,是否有相同或者相近节目名称,如果有,则反馈给显示单元,告知用户该高清频道的频道号、频道名称以及节目的开始时间,如果没有,则告知用户高清频道中没有相同或者相近的节目。
9.根据权利要求8所述的自动链接高清节目的方法,其特征在于,在所述步骤c中,以屏幕菜单式调节方式告知用户高清频道中没有相同或相近的节目。
全文摘要
本发明适用于多媒体技术领域,提供了一种自动链接高清节目的系统及方法。本发明的自动链接高清节目的系统包括遥控信号接收单元、解码器、微处理器、存储器和显示单元,所述遥控信号接收单元用于接收用户输入的链接高清节目的命令,所述解码器用于从传输流中解析出节目专用信息和服务信息传输给微处理器,所述微处理器判断当前频道是否为高清频道,如果是高清频道,则反馈给显示单元告知用户当前为高清频道,如果不是高清频道,则获取当前频道的事件信息表,得到当前节目的节目名称,并获取存储器中存储的高清频道的当前事件信息表信息,比较当期节目的事件信息表信息与存储器中存储的高清频道的当前事件信息表信息,如果一致,则将结果反馈给显示单元,提示用户切换。本发明自动链接高清节目的系统及方法能使用户能够在第一时间观看到高清节目,不耽误用户观看节目,同时节省了用户的时间。
文档编号H04N5/445GK102413293SQ20101029396
公开日2012年4月11日 申请日期2010年9月21日 优先权日2010年9月21日
发明者刘桂芳, 平安 申请人:Tcl集团股份有限公司, 深圳Tcl新技术有限公司
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1